Well, I downloaded the source, recompiled the kernel, and it booted
beautifully. When I do:
# rm -r /usr/obj/*
# make obj && make build
This is what I get:
===> libocurses/PSD.doc
install -c -o root -g bin -m 444 Makefile Master appen.A appen.B
appen.C c_macros doc.I doc.II doc.III doc.IV ex1.c ex2.c fns.doc
intro.0 intro.1 intro.2 intro.3 intro.4 intro.5 intro.6 life.c macros
twinkle1.c twinkle2.c win_st.c /usr/share/doc/psd/19.curses
install: Target: /usr/share/doc/psd/19.curses
*** Error code 71
Stop in /usr/src/lib/libocurses/PSD.doc (line 47 of
/usr/share/mk/bsd.doc.mk).
*** Error code 1
Stop in /usr/src/lib/libocurses.
*** Error code 1
Stop in /usr/src/lib.
*** Error code 1
Stop in /usr/src (line 72 of Makefile).
Any idea why this might be? I'm running a PII with 64MB RAM (the
machine is my firewall).
Any help would be appreciated.
